// Soft deletes in the Marrowline orders table are governed by this retention
// window. Rows with deleted_at older than this many days are eligible for the
// nightly purge job; until then they remain queryable for refunds and audits.
// Reviewers: changing this value requires sign-off from the billing guild,
// since it affects reconciliation reports. The constant was last validated
// against the build referenced immediately below.

session token of yageg-kagap = htk9_89026285c

Team,

Thursday's drill: we cut connectivity to the Brenmoor test site and verify FieldScout's offline survey capture, local queueing, and sync-on-reconnect. Success criteria: zero lost observations, sync under 10 minutes, no duplicate records. Marlowe owns the network cut, Ilse owns verification. One gap from the dry run: restoring the encrypted local cache on a wiped tablet requires the offline recovery passphrase, and nobody on rotation had it handy. Fixing that now — it is recorded immediately below:

recovery phrase for bahif-yahof: belax-sorox-novdor-quenwyn-quenax-joreth

## Service Account: pkgwatch-scanner

The Pkgwatch typo-squatting scanner runs under the `svc-pkgwatch` account and polls the Lintbarrel registry mirror every ten minutes. If scans stall, check the queue depth first; restarting the worker without draining it can duplicate alerts. On-call engineers may re-authenticate the scanner manually during an incident, but log the action in the runbook afterward. The scanner authenticates to the internal verdict service using the key below.

gateway credential: kto15_8KtvEYSD8WJ9Uyq